Step-by-step explanation:
The given statement is:
The coefficient of x^ky^n-k in the expression of (x+y)^n equals (n-k/k)
This is a false statement
Reason:
When we do expansion of (x+y)^n by binomial theorem we get the following solution:
(x+y)^n = nCk x^k y^n-k
This shows that the coefficient of x^ky^n-k is nCk which is equivalent to n!/(n-k)! k!
Therefore it is a false statement....
